Nested Sunucu ile Birden Fazla Sunucu Açma ve Yönetme Yöntemleri 2026 Güncel

Nested Sunucu ile Birden Fazla Sunucu Açma ve Yönetme Yöntemleri 2026 Güncel

Bulut bilişim ve veri merkezi yönetimi, 2026 yılı itibarıyla fiziksel sınırları tamamen aşmış ve “yazılım tanımlı” (Software-Defined) bir ekosisteme dönüşmüştür. Bir fiziksel sunucu (Bare-Metal) kiralayıp, onun içine bir sanallaştırma katmanı kurmak ve bu katmanın içinde de onlarca, hatta yüzlerce alt sanal sunucu (VM) çalıştırmak, günümüzün en verimli altyapı stratejilerinden biridir. Literatürde “Nested Virtualization” (İç İçe Sanallaştırma) olarak bilinen bu teknoloji, test ortamları, karmaşık ağ simülasyonları, mikro servis mimarileri ve bağımsız geliştirici laboratuvarları için vazgeçilmezdir.

Bu kapsamlı rehberde, tek bir fiziksel sunucu üzerinden iç içe geçmiş yapılarla nasıl çok sayıda sunucu açabileceğinizi, bu sunucuları 2026’nın modern araçlarıyla nasıl yöneteceğinizi ve performans kaybı yaşamadan altyapınızı nasıl ölçeklendireceğinizi adım adım inceleyeceğiz.

Nested Sunucu ile Birden Fazla Sunucu Açma ve Yönetme Yöntemleri 2026 Güncel
Nested Sunucu ile Birden Fazla Sunucu Açma ve Yönetme Yöntemleri 2026 Güncel

1. Nested Sanallaştırma (İç İçe Sanallaştırma) Kavramı ve 2026 Vizyonu

Nested Virtualization, en temel tabirle “matruşka bebekleri” gibi bir sunucunun içinde başka bir sunucu çalıştırma mantığıdır. Bu mimaride üç temel katman bulunur:

  • L0 (Level 0 – Bare Metal): Fiziksel donanımın kendisidir. Kiraladığınız asıl dedicated sunucudur.

  • L1 (Level 1 – Host Hypervisor): Fiziksel sunucuya kurduğunuz ilk işletim sistemi veya sanallaştırma yazılımıdır (Örn: Proxmox, ESXi).

  • L2 (Level 2 – Guest VM): L1 üzerinde çalışan ve kendi içinde de sanallaştırma yapabilen sanal makinelerdir. İşin “Nested” kısmı burada başlar. Bu L2 makinelerin içine L3 sanal makineleri (Docker konteynerleri veya KVM sunucuları) kurabilirsiniz.

2026 yılında işlemci üreticileri (Intel, AMD ve ARM), sanallaştırma talimat setlerini (Intel VT-x, EPT, AMD-V, RVI) donanım seviyesinde çok daha verimli hale getirmiştir. Geçmiş yıllarda iç içe sanallaştırma %10-15 civarında bir performans kaybına (overhead) yol açarken, 2026 nesil donanımlarda bu kayıp %1 ile %3 aralığına kadar düşürülmüştür. Bu da Nested mimariyi “sadece test için” olmaktan çıkarıp “üretim (production) ortamları” için uygun hale getirmiştir.


2. Donanım İhtiyaçları ve Doğru Altyapı Seçimi

Çok sayıda nested sunucu açmak istiyorsanız, L0 katmanındaki fiziksel kiralık sunucunuzun (Dedicated Server) belirli standartları karşılaması şarttır. Kaynakların yetersiz olduğu bir donanımda nested yapı kurmak, tüm alt sunucuların kilitlenmesine neden olur.

A. İşlemci (CPU) Mimarisi

Birden fazla sunucu açıldığında en büyük yük işlemcinin çekirdekleri (core) ve bu çekirdeklerin iş parçacıkları (thread) üzerine biner.

  • Çekirdek Sayısı: En az 16 veya 24 fiziksel çekirdekli (32/48 Thread) işlemciler tercih edilmelidir (Örn: AMD EPYC “Turin” serisi veya Intel Xeon “Granite Rapids” serisi).

  • Önbellek (L3 Cache): Nested sanallaştırmada RAM adreslemeleri sürekli çevrildiği için işlemcinin L3 önbelleği ne kadar yüksekse, sanal sunucuların tepki süresi o kadar hızlı olur.

B. Bellek (RAM) ve DDR5/DDR6 Standartları

Her açtığınız sanal sunucu, kendi işletim sistemi çekirdeğini (kernel) belleğe yükler.

  • Kapasite: 10’dan fazla nested sunucu açılacaksa, fiziksel sunucuda en az 128 GB veya 256 GB RAM bulunmalıdır.

  • Hız: 2026 yılında standartlaşan DDR5 ve giriş seviyesine ulaşan DDR6 RAM’ler, yüksek bant genişlikleri sayesinde çoklu sunuculardaki darboğazları engeller. ECC (Hata Düzeltme Kodlu) RAM kullanmak veri bütünlüğü için zorunludur.

C. Depolama Birimleri (NVMe Gen5)

Geleneksel SSD’ler veya SATA diskler, onlarca sunucunun aynı anda okuma/yazma (I/O) yapması durumunda felç olur. PCIe Gen5 destekli NVMe M.2 veya U.2 diskler, saniyede 10.000 MB ile 14.000 MB arası okuma hızları sunarak yüzlerce sanal makinenin aynı anda boot edilmesini (açılmasını) saniyeler içine sığdırır.


3. Ana Hypervisor Seçimi: Yönetimin Kalbi

Donanım hazır olduktan sonra, fiziksel sunucunuza bir Hypervisor kurmalısınız. 2026 itibarıyla en popüler ve yönetimi en kolay platformlar şunlardır:

Proxmox VE (Açık Kaynak ve Ücretsiz)

Nested sanallaştırma için açık ara en çok tercih edilen platformdur. Debian Linux tabanlıdır. KVM (Kernel-based Virtual Machine) ve LXC (Linux Containers) teknolojilerini bir arada sunar. Hem tamamen ücretsizdir hem de web tabanlı mükemmel bir yönetim paneline sahiptir.

VMware ESXi / vSphere

Kurumsal dünyanın standardı olmaya devam etmektedir. Stabilite konusunda rakipsizdir ancak 2026 yılındaki yeni lisanslama modelleri (abonelik tabanlı) nedeniyle bireysel kullanıcılar veya küçük çaplı projeler için oldukça maliyetlidir.

Microsoft Hyper-V

Eğer alt sunucularınızın tamamı Windows tabanlı olacaksa, Windows Server 2025/2026 üzerinde çalışan Hyper-V iyi bir entegrasyon sunar. Ancak kaynak tüketimi Linux tabanlı hypervisor’lara göre daha yüksektir.


4. Platformlara Göre Nested Desteğini Aktif Etme

Bir hypervisor kurduğunuzda, iç içe sanallaştırma özelliği güvenlik ve stabilite nedenleriyle genellikle varsayılan olarak kapalı gelir. Sunucuları açmaya başlamadan önce bu kilidi açmanız gerekir.

Proxmox (KVM) Üzerinde Aktif Etme:

Fiziksel sunucunuzun (L0) SSH terminaline bağlanıp işlemcinizin markasına göre şu komutları girmelisiniz:

  • Intel için: echo "options kvm-intel nested=y" >> /etc/modprobe.d/kvm.conf

  • AMD için: echo "options kvm-amd nested=1" >> /etc/modprobe.d/kvm.conf

    Ardından sunucuyu yeniden başlatmalı ve Proxmox arayüzünden oluşturduğunuz L1 sanal makinenin işlemci ayarlarında “Host” tipini seçmelisiniz.

VMware ESXi Üzerinde Aktif Etme:

vCenter veya ESXi web paneline girin. L1 olarak kullanacağınız sanal makinenin ayarlarına (Edit Settings) tıklayın. CPU sekmesini genişletin ve “Expose hardware assisted virtualization to the guest OS” (Donanım destekli sanallaştırmayı konuk işletim sistemine sun) seçeneğini işaretleyin.


5. Birden Fazla Sunucu Açma Yolları (Otomasyon)

Geçmişte sunucu açmak; ISO dosyasını takmak, “İleri, İleri, Kur” demek ve saatlerce beklemek anlamına geliyordu. Eğer 50 tane sunucu açacaksanız bu yöntem imkansızdır. 2026’da çoklu sunucu yönetimi IaC (Infrastructure as Code – Kod Olarak Altyapı) prensibiyle yapılır.

A. Terraform ile Altyapı İnşası

Terraform, altyapınızı bir metin dosyasına kod olarak yazmanızı sağlar. Proxmox veya VMware için bir API token oluşturursunuz. Ardından .tf uzantılı bir dosyaya örneğin “Bana 4 GB RAM’li, 2 çekirdekli 30 adet Ubuntu 24.04 sunucusu kur” yazarsınız.

Terraform

# Örnek bir Terraform tanımı (Kavramsal)
resource "proxmox_vm_qemu" "nested_sunucular" {
  count       = 30
  name        = "sunucu-${count.index + 1}"
  target_node = "pve"
  clone       = "ubuntu-24.04-template"
  cores       = 2
  memory      = 4096
  
  network {
    model  = "virtio"
    bridge = "vmbr1"
  }
}

Siz terminale terraform apply yazdığınızda, yazılım API üzerinden fiziksel sunucunuzla konuşur ve 30 adet sunucuyu yaklaşık 3-4 dakika içinde ayağa kaldırır.

B. Cloud-Init ile İlk Kurulum Otomasyonu

Sunucular açıldı ama şifreleri ne olacak? Ağ ayarları nasıl yapılacak? İşte burada Cloud-Init devreye girer. Hazırladığınız bir şablon (template) imajın içine gömülen Cloud-Init, sunucu ilk kez açılırken sizin belirlediğiniz SSH anahtarlarını, kullanıcı adlarını ve statik IP adreslerini otomatik olarak sunucuya enjekte eder.


6. Yüzlerce Sunucuyu Tek Merkezden Yönetme: Ansible

50 adet sunucunuz var ve hepsinde Nginx web sunucusunu güncellemeniz veya yeni bir güvenlik duvarı kuralı eklemeniz gerekiyor. Tek tek 50 sunucuya SSH ile bağlanmak saatlerinizi alır.

Ansible, ajan gerektirmeyen (agentless) bir yönetim aracıdır. Sadece SSH protokolünü kullanır. Bir hosts dosyasına yönetmek istediğiniz 50 sunucunun IP adresini yazarsınız. Ardından bir YAML dosyası (Playbook) oluşturup yapmak istediğiniz işlemi tanımlarsınız.

Örnek bir Ansible senaryosu:

“Tüm nested sunuculara bağlan, işletim sistemi paketlerini güncelle, Docker’ı kur ve yeniden başlat.”

Tek bir ansible-playbook guncelleme.yml komutu ile tüm altyapınız saniyeler içinde senkronize bir şekilde güncellenir. Bu, 2026 yılında sistem yöneticilerinin (DevOps/SysAdmin) en temel aracıdır.


7. Ağ Yapılandırması (Networking) ve Güvenlik İzolasyonu

Nested bir yapı kurduğunuzda ağ trafiği oldukça karmaşık bir hal alabilir. Fiziksel sunucunuzun tek bir dış (Public) IP adresi vardır, ancak içeride çalışan onlarca sunucunun internete çıkması veya birbirleriyle konuşması gerekir.

Sanal Anahtarlar (Virtual Switches) ve NAT

Ana hypervisor üzerinde bir “Sanal Köprü” (Linux Bridge – örn: vmbr0 ve vmbr1) oluşturulur.

  • Dışa Açık Sunucular: Eğer içerideki bir sunucuya dışarıdan erişilecekse, ana sunucudaki iptables/nftables kuralları ile port yönlendirmesi (Port Forwarding) yapılır.

  • İç Ağ (LAN): Sunucular birbirleriyle 10.0.0.x gibi özel IP blokları üzerinden, dış dünyaya kapalı ve güvenli bir şekilde iletişim kurar.

OPNsense / pfSense ile Katmanlı Güvenlik

Açtığınız onlarca sunucunun ağ yönetimini profesyonelleştirmek için, nested sunucularınızdan birini “Güvenlik Duvarı / Yönlendirici” (Router) olarak ayarlayabilirsiniz. Ücretsiz ve güçlü bir yazılım olan OPNsense kurarak, tüm alt sunucuların internet trafiğini bu sanal router üzerinden geçirebilirsiniz. Bu sayede Saldırı Tespit Sistemi (IDS), IPS ve detaylı trafik izleme özelliklerini tek merkezden yönetmiş olursunuz.


8. Performans Optimizasyonu: Kaynakları Tüketmemenin Yolları

Çok sayıda sunucu açmanın altın kuralı, boştaki kaynakları doğru yönetmektir. 2026 yılı sanallaştırma teknolojileri size şu optimizasyon imkanlarını sunar:

Teknoloji Açıklama ve Faydası
Thin Provisioning 50 GB disk atadığınız bir sunucu sadece 5 GB kullanıyorsa, fiziksel diskinizden sadece 5 GB yer kaplar. Depolama alanınızı devasa ölçüde korur.
KSM (Kernel Same-page Merging) Aynı işletim sistemine sahip 30 Ubuntu sunucusu açtığınızda, RAM üzerindeki aynı olan çekirdek dosyalarını birleştirir. %30’a varan RAM tasarrufu sağlar.
Memory Ballooning Aktif olmayan bir sanal sunucunun kullanmadığı RAM’i dinamik olarak geri alıp, o an yük altında olan diğer sunucuya aktaran teknolojidir.
CPU Pinning Yüksek performans gerektiren (örn: Veritabanı) belirli bir sanal makineye, işlemcinin belirli çekirdeklerini kalıcı olarak atayıp, diğer sunucuların o çekirdekleri meşgul etmesini engellemektir.

9. Sistem İzleme (Monitoring) ve Gözlemlenebilirlik

Onlarca sunucunun “Sağlıklı” çalışıp çalışmadığını manuel kontrol edemezsiniz. 2026’nın modern veri merkezlerinde metrikleri toplamak zorunluluktur.

  • Prometheus & Grafana: Her sanal sunucunun içine “Node Exporter” adı verilen küçük bir servis kurulur (Ansible ile tek tıkla kurabilirsiniz). Bu servis, o sunucunun CPU, RAM, Disk kullanımını milisaniyeler bazında Prometheus‘a gönderir. Grafana ise bu verileri alıp, web tarayıcınızda muazzam güzellikte görsel grafiklere, hız göstergelerine dönüştürür.

  • Bir sunucunun CPU’su %90’ı geçerse veya diski dolmaya yaklaşırsa, sistem size anında Telegram veya e-posta üzerinden otomatik uyarı gönderir.


Sonuç

2026 yılında “Nested Virtualization” ile tek bir donanım üzerinden onlarca sunucu açmak ve yönetmek; sadece bir donanım gücü meselesi değil, doğru otomasyon yazılımlarını (Terraform, Ansible, Cloud-Init) bir araya getirme sanatıdır. Güçlü bir CPU, hızlı NVMe diskler ve DDR5 RAM altyapısıyla desteklenen Proxmox gibi bir ortamda; fiziksel sunucu kiralama maliyetlerinizi %80’e varan oranlarda düşürebilir, kendi izole mini-veri merkezinizi tamamen kod üzerinden yönetebilirsiniz.

Önceki Yazı

Firmalar Nested Sunucu Neden Tercih Etmeli? Güncel 2026

Sonraki Yazı

Premium Olmadan Minecraft Sunucusu Açmak Ne Demek - 2026 Güncel